Pinout
| Pin | Name | Type | Function |
|---|---|---|---|
| 1 | 1A | input | Channel 1 Schmitt-trigger input. VT+ typ 2.4 V, VT- typ 1.5 V at VCC=4.5 V. Unused inputs must be tied to VCC or GND. |
| 2 | 1Y | output | Channel 1 inverted output (Y = /A). Push-pull CMOS output rated ±8 mA at VCC=5 V. |
| 3 | 2A | input | Channel 2 Schmitt-trigger input. Unused inputs must be tied to VCC or GND. |
| 4 | 2Y | output | Channel 2 inverted output (Y = /A). Push-pull CMOS output rated ±8 mA at VCC=5 V. |
| 5 | 3A | input | Channel 3 Schmitt-trigger input. Unused inputs must be tied to VCC or GND. |
| 6 | 3Y | output | Channel 3 inverted output (Y = /A). Push-pull CMOS output rated ±8 mA at VCC=5 V. |
| 7 | GND | power_in | Ground reference (0 V) for supply and I/O. |
| 8 | 4Y | output | Channel 4 inverted output (Y = /A). Push-pull CMOS output rated ±8 mA at VCC=5 V. |
| 9 | 4A | input | Channel 4 Schmitt-trigger input. Unused inputs must be tied to VCC or GND. |
| 10 | 5Y | output | Channel 5 inverted output (Y = /A). Push-pull CMOS output rated ±8 mA at VCC=5 V. |
| 11 | 5A | input | Channel 5 Schmitt-trigger input. Unused inputs must be tied to VCC or GND. |
| 12 | 6Y | output | Channel 6 inverted output (Y = /A). Push-pull CMOS output rated ±8 mA at VCC=5 V. |
| 13 | 6A | input | Channel 6 Schmitt-trigger input. Unused inputs must be tied to VCC or GND. |
| 14 | VCC | power_in | Positive supply voltage, 2 V to 5.5 V recommended operating range. Decouple to GND with a 0.1 µF ceramic capacitor close to the pin. |
